Can You Expect Amazon to Deliver on Labor Day?

The short answer is yes, you can expect Amazon to make deliveries on Labor Day. However, it’s important to note that Amazon may have some limitations and exceptions depending on your location and the type of item you’re ordering.

Amazon typically operates on a seven-day delivery schedule, which means that they will make deliveries on Labor Day. However, it’s important to keep in mind that delivery times may be longer than usual due to the holiday. Additionally, some items may not be eligible for delivery on Labor Day, such as items that require special handling or refrigeration.

If you’re unsure whether your item will be eligible for delivery on Labor Day, it’s always a good idea to check with Amazon’s customer service team. They can provide you with more information about delivery times and any potential limitations or exceptions that may apply to your order.

How to Track Your Labor Day Amazon Delivery in Real-Time

Amazon offers a variety of tracking options to help you keep tabs on your delivery in real-time. You can track your package on the Amazon website or app, or use the Amazon Map Tracking feature to see the progress of your delivery in real-time. You can also sign up for text or email updates to receive the latest information on your delivery status.

Additionally, Amazon offers a feature called “Amazon Key In-Home Delivery” which allows delivery drivers to enter your home and leave packages inside, even when you’re not there. This service requires a compatible smart lock and camera, and you can monitor the delivery in real-time through the Amazon Key app. This option provides an added layer of security and convenience for those who may not be able to physically receive their packages.
